Anhydrous ammonia is defined as ammonia without water, with a chemical composition of NH3, and is primarily produced through the Haber–Bosch synthesis process. It is utilized as a feedstock in the production of liquid fertilizer solutions and has potential applications as a fuel due to its high volumetric hydrogen density. Ammonia has toxicity which harms people around the tanks and associated piping, and thus its leak has been carefully considered [11]. Stress corrosion cracking (SCC) is one of the main causes of failure of liquid ammonia tanks and ammonia leakage, as well as hydrogen embrittlement for the case of hydrogen tanks [12].

Anhydrous ammonia saponifies this double layer, in particular, the fats in the epidermis, following which it enters the hydrophilic dermis [4]. Additionally, the extremely low temperatures of anhydrous ammonia can cause superficial vessel thrombosis: ischemia and necrosis [5].

Ammonia storage and transportation - ScienceDirect. Similarly, ammonia, in both hydrous and anhydrous state, can inflict violent corrosion under standard situations [10].
Ammonia is discordant with variant industrial materials and, in the presence of humidity, reacts with and corrodes different alloys of brass, zinc, and copper forming a greenish/blue color.
